Understand the basics

Getting started with sprinting involves more than just running fast. The correct form and posture form the foundation of any sprinting endeavour. Stand tall with your head aligned with your spine, and let your arms and legs move in a coordinated fashion.

Avoid common mistakes like leaning too far forward or keeping your arms rigid. Achieving the proper form from the get-go not only enhances your performance but also minimizes the risk of injuries. As you progress, you will find that fine adjustments to your form can result in significant improvements in your time.

Strength training

Raw strength often dictates how fast you can propel yourself forward. Leg strength, in particular, is crucial. Include variations of squats like box squats or goblet squats to target different muscle groups in your legs.

Deadlifts are equally valuable. They work on your lower back and hamstrings, contributing to a more vital sprinting form. But do not neglect your upper body. A powerful upper body helps to pump your arms, stabilizing your whole body during the sprint. To engage your core, which is crucial for maintaining balance, integrate exercises like planks and Russian twists.

Technical drills

Speed may be the show’s star, but technique is the director who puts it to good use. Focus on drills that mimic the various phases of a sprint race. Starting exercises, for example, can train you to explode off the blocks with immense power, giving you an early advantage. To enhance your strides, incorporate ‘A’ and ‘B’ skips into your regimen. These drills teach you to lift your knees and hit the ground forcefully, making each stride more effective.

To refine your finish, practice running through the line rather than slowing down as you approach it. It could make the difference between first and second place.

Speed and endurance

Sprinters often focus solely on speed, but endurance plays a vital role as well. Integrate interval training into your workout sessions for speed development. Try a pyramid structure; start with shorter sprints and work your way up to longer ones before coming back down. This approach builds both speed and endurance.

For dedicated endurance training, engage in tempo runs. These are sustained runs at a moderate speed that train your body to deal with lactic acid more efficiently. It allows you to maintain your sprinting speed for longer durations.

Nutrition and recovery

Nutrition serves as the fuel for your sprinting engine. A balanced, protein-rich diet aids muscle repair and growth, while carbohydrates provide the energy needed for high-intensity workouts. Consider taking supplements like creatine for better performance and quicker recovery.

Hydration is another factor that can make or break your training. Coconut water, electrolyte drinks, and plain water are excellent options. After intense sessions, indulge in active recovery techniques. They include light jogging, swimming, or cycling to help your muscles recover without straining them further.
